Before I began playing, I also debuted a little bit of an upgrade! I have a capture card but... it's cheap. And the video quality ain't the best. The reveal could've gone smoother but overall, I showed that I found a way to capture my gaming computer with a much... MUCH better quality. It's by using something called DistroAV. Or OBS-NDI. Basically what's happening is that I have an instance of OBS running on my gaming computer. Which captures the entire screen. And then that screen is streamed over to my laptop. Think of it as like a virtual capture card. With my laptop and desktop also hardwired through an ethernet cable, the stream is smooth and lag free! I think my demo drive for this new capture method worked and I will definitely be using it for future PC game streams!
